As you can see from the plumbing, I have followed Adriaans advice and put a ball valve on the overflow (noise reduction)

100_4127.jpg



And with the return, I have plumbed in 2 ball valves for the returns to the tank, which come out on top as well as a ball valve off the side to the chiller, chiller will return to the sump.

100_4126.jpg


100_4129.jpg
 
question for the pressure gurus, as you can see from the below pic, I have a 25mm feed from the MD70 return pump (I think it is 5500l/hr) which then gets converted to 32mm PVC, which has a T-Piece to 20mm for the chiller (with a ball valve) and carries on to another T-Piece of 32mm PVC with 2 ball valves for the 2 return pipes. Do you see any issues with this setup?
